The commit 3a359bf5c61d ("batman-adv: reject oversized global TT response buffers") added a check to ensure that a global return buffer size can be stored in an u16. The same buffer handling also exists for the local data buffer but was not touched. A similar check should be also be in place for the local TVLV buffer. It doesn't have the similar attack surface because it is only generated from locally discovered MAC addresses but the dynamic nature could still cause temporarily to large buffers.
